Addiction | Mean of addiction in English Dictionary
/əˈdɪkʃən/
- Noun
- a strong and harmful need to regularly have something (such as a drug) or do something (such as gamble)
- He has a drug addiction.
- an addiction to pain medication
- an addiction to playing the lottery
- His life has been ruined by heroin addiction.
- an unusually great interest in something or a need to do or have something
- He devotes his summers to his surfing addiction.
- She has an addiction to mystery novels.
